ROLLER REPLACEMENT
IMPORTANT
When replacing rollers, install new roller pins and thrust
washers.
1. Remove the roller buttons. Inspect and replace if
excessively worn.
2. Press the roller pin out using a correctly sized punch
and commercial press to remove the roller.
3. Install the new roller and thrust washers
w
and press
in a new roller pin using a commercial press and
correctly sized punch.
4. Install the roller buttons and verify smooth operation
of the roller.
SHIFT WEIGHT INSPECTION
Remove shift weight fasteners
q
and weights
w
.
Inspect the contact surface of the weight
w
. The
surface should be smooth and free of dents or gall
marks. Inspect the weight pivot bore
e
and bolts for
wear or galling. Also inspect the shift weight bushing
for wear. Replace if necessary. If weights or bolts are
worn or broken, replace in sets of three with new bolts
and nuts.
CAUTION
The clutch assembly is a precisely balanced unit. Never
replace parts with used parts from another clutch
assembly.
NOTICE
A damaged shift weight is usually caused by a
damaged or stuck roller in the spider assembly. Refer to
Roller, Pin, and Thrust Washer Inspection page 6.11
procedure.
